You're likely to have 4 sea days that will be chilly so bring a light jacket, sweater, cardigan etc. The first two days out and the last back to the mainland are likely not to be warm.
You'll have four sea days going to Hawaii , another four to Ensenada and one between Ensenada and San Francisco.
The first two and the last could be chilly during the day and night . I would take a light sweater or jacket for those sea days . The islands will be warm during the day and do cool off at night . Depending on the weather the remaining sea days might be warm or cool during the day.
I define cool as less than 65F
Warm as 65F to 75F
and hot as anything over 75F
